The finish line party is basically as if Epcot didn't close for the day. You have to pay for whatever you want to eat or drink. There are not freebies given out as if it were a Christmas party at MK. In years past they have given racers a $10 gift card to use during the after party (or whenever they want in reality) toward food and drink. The after party ticket is admission.
There will be a booth to have your medal engraved in Epcot. Its location will be pointed out on the map of the after party. I think it is around $20 and was on the promenade as you enter World Showcase last year.
